Palais des Glaces
Description
In its two theaters - one large, the other small - the Palais des Glaces (Palace of Mirrors) features two shows, often two comics, simultaneously, and sometimes shows for children. Big laughs in a great old theater. A long time ago, the place's walls were covered with mirrors, which gave its name to this theater, which used to be a cinema at first.
